The district of British Columbia, additionally recognized as BC, is among the 10 districts as well as three areas that comprise Canada. The name, British Columbia, describes the Columbia River, which moves from the Canadian Rockies right into the American state of Washingon. Queen Victoria proclaimed British Columbia a British colony in 1858. To the south are Washington State, Idaho, and also Montana, and Alaska gets on its northern boundary. The flag may be flown both evening as well as day. When displayed with the National Flag and a municipal flag, the National Flag must be centred with the flag of British Columbia on its left and also the community flag on its right to an observer encountering the flags. When flown at celebrations of the federation, the flags should be organized in the order of the day each province or territory went into Confederation with the National Flag flown on the severe.

When the flag is ragged or its colours faded, it should be retired in a dignified manner and also replaced with a brand-new rural flag. While the flag of British Columbia is protected by Crown copyright, digital art work data are available to download and install.

Because of its range from the eastern coastline of Canada and also the obstacle to east-west movement created by the hills, the Pacific Northwest was really difficult for early Europeans to reach as well as was the tail end of The United States and Canada they explored.

A flurry of activity complied with the exploration of gold on the reduced and also center Fraser River (see Fraser River Gold Rush), leading to an inland system of supply as well as transport along the Fraser River to the Cariboo Hills. By the 1880s even more irreversible mining towns began to populate the valleys of the southeast each sustained by local forestry, small farms and complex rail, road and water transport.

From 1860 to 1890 Victoria, the funding, go to this website was the primary management as well as industrial settlement, as well as the supply centre for interior as well as coastal resource development. Vancouver, on Burrard Inlet north of the mouth of the Fraser River, was picked as the website for the western terminal of the CPR in 1886.
